(a) Candidate must have passed the Qualifying Examination i.e. the‘10+2’Examination with Physics and Mathematics along with any one of Chemistry / Biotechnology / Biology / Computer Science / Computer Application / Technical Vocational Subject as compulsory subjects with individual pass marks (in both theory and practical wherever applicable) in all the three subjects as stated above in regular class mode.
(b) Must have obtained at least 45% marks (40% in case of candidates belonging to the reserved category, e.g. SC, ST, OBC-A, OBC-B, PWD) in the above three subjects taken together.
(c) Must have passed English in the ‘10+2’ examination with at least 30% marks.
(d) The Board of the said Qualifying Examination must be recognized by the Central Government or the State Government concerned.
